Luke Bryan And Jason Aldean Are Ready To Escape The Cold For Crash My Playa

Just a few days left until Luke Bryan heads down to Mexico for his annual Crash My Playa event. This week fellow headliner, Jason Aldean, shared a photo on social media of himself and Bryan posing in the cold weather.

In the photos, Aldean is sporting a fur-flap hat next to Bryan who's smoking a cigar bundled up in a red flannel. The two are clearly ready for some sunshine. "Who is ready to get out of the cold and head to Mexico next week with me and my buddy @lukebryan for @crashmyplaya?" Aldean captioned the post, adding, "Mexico, Here we come!!"

The 2020 Crash My Playa marks Bryan's sixth time hosting the event and Aldean's first time joining. The "Knockin' Boots" singer will headline two nights, while Aldean and Old Dominion headline one night each.

"I’m so appreciative that the fans have shown up and supported this destination concert weekend," Bryan previously shared. "To have one of my best friends Jason join us this year means it’s about to be epic!"

In addition to the headlining acts, Bryan will also be joined down in Mexico by several other special guests. The list of performers includes Dustin Lynch, Lee Brice, Scotty McCreery, Granger Smith, Jordan Davis, Jon Langston, Tenille Townes, Caylee Hammack, Kendell Marvel and DJ Rock.

The sold-out festival will take place on January 22-25. For the first time, the event will be hosted at only one resort, the Moon Palace Cancun. Fans will enjoy all-inclusive food and drink, 24-hour concierge service, and multiple pools and bars.

Ahead of Crash My Playa, Bryan has revealed his 2020 summer tour plans. The country star will hit the road for his "Proud To Be Right Here Tour" kicking off on May 28 in Cincinnati, Ohio.

Bryan will bring along Morgan Wallen as the opening act, who he says is "one of my favorite voices I've heard in a long, long time." Additionally, Hammack will join Bryan for the first half of the tour, with Runaway June joining for the second half.
